<blockquote> <p><strong>“Part of what it means to love someone is to care about their story and hurt a little bit when it comes to their challenges.”</strong> — Tim Sanders</p> </blockquote> <p>Raised with the writing of Norman Vincent Peale and Napoleon Hill as part of his informal education, it’s no wonder Tim Sanders overcame a difficult childhood – where he was pushed aside in school due to his lack of focus – to become a best-selling author and technology leader in the early days of the Silicon Valley.</p> <p>In this episode, Brian asks Tim to share his story and the basis of his best-selling book, <em>Love is the Killer App. </em>Tim shares the life lessons he learned from his grandmother, which served as the foundation for his career; what it was like to work in the Silicon Valley in the early 2000s; and the three activities he feels are essential for impacting your industry and community.</p> <p>You’ll learn why love is the future of business, how to connect people the right way and how sharing helps you become a person of influence in your community. By the end of the episode, you’ll be inspired to share your knowledge, share your network and show compassion to everyone you meet.</p> <p> </p> <p><strong>Inspirational quotes from today’s interview:</strong></p> <p>“You don’t love people because of who they are.
